Appropriate Preposition:

  • False to ( মিথ্যাবাদী ) I cannot be false to my friend.
  • Require of ( প্রয়োজন হওয়া (কোন কিছু) ) I required a loan of him.
  • Charge on or against ( অভিযোগ করা (ব্যক্তি) ) Theft was charged on (against) him.
  • Quarrel about ( কলহ করা (কোনকিছু) ) They quarreled with one another about the property.
  • Fit for ( যোগ্য ) He is not fit for the job.
  • Kind of ( প্রকার ) What kind of paper is it?

Idioms:

  • In one's teens ( তের থেকে উনিশ বছর বয়সের মধ্যে ) She is yet in her teens.
  • Stone's throw ( অতি নিকটে ) Our school is at a stone's throw form our house.
  • Out of temper ( ক্রুদ্ধ ) He is out of temper now.
  • Out of order ( বিকল ) This car is out of order.
  • Slip of the tongue ( বলায় সামান্য ভুল ) This is a slip of the tongue, don't lay much stress on it.
  • Irony of fate ( ভাগ্যের পরিহাস ) He could not succeed by irony of fate.
